What are entry level RNA-Seq jobs?

Entry level RNA-Seq jobs are positions designed for individuals who are new to the field of RNA sequencing analysis, often requiring a background in biology, bioinformatics, or a related discipline. These roles typically involve assisting with the preparation, sequencing, and analysis of RNA samples to study gene expression. Responsibilities may include data processing, quality control, and using bioinformatics tools to interpret sequencing results. Entry level positions usually offer on-the-job training and are ideal for recent graduates or those with limited experience in RNA-Seq. Such roles are commonly found in research labs, biotechnology companies, and academic institutions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Level RNA-Seq Analyst,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level RNA-Seq Analyst, you need a foundational understanding of molecular biology, genetics, and bioinformatics,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in a relevant field. Familiarity with RNA sequencing data analysis tools (e.g., STAR, DESeq2, R, or Python), Linux command line, and possibly cloud computing platforms is often required.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ication skills help you interpret results and collaborate with research teams. These competencies ensure accurate data analysis, meaningful biological insights, and successful project outcomes in a rapidly evolving field.

What are some common challenges faced by entry-level RNA-Seq analysts, and how can they be addressed?

Entry-level RNA-Seq analysts often encounter challenges such as managing large, complex datasets and learning to use specialized bioinformatics tools. Adapting to rapidly evolving software and staying updated with best practices in data preprocessing and quality control are also common hurdles. Collaborating closely with more experienced bioinformaticians and participating in team meetings can help, as can seeking out online tutorials and courses to build technical proficiency. Clear communication with wet-lab scientists is essential for understanding experimental context and ensuring accurate data interpretation.
